Shellus Sucks Customer Reviews and Feedback

From Everything.Sucks

Shell Oil Company is the United States-based wholly owned subsidiary of Royal Dutch Shell, a transnational corporation "oil major" of Anglo-Dutch origins, which is amongst the largest oil companies in the world. Approximately 80,000 Shell employees have based in the U.S. Its U.S. headquarters are in Houston, Texas.

Shellus is outdated and unwilling to innovate, lacks empathy to employees and an engaging work environment, according to a review by a current employee at

"Lacking empathy. No desire to improve employee experience and no desire to create an inclusive, engaging work environment. Antiquated and unwilling to innovate. Status quo is so bad that the innovation here is 10 years too late but celebrated as if it were best in class."


Be the first to tell the world why Shellus sucks!

I certify that this review is based on my own experiece and is my opinion of this person or business. I have not been offered any incentive or payment to write this review.


Enter Code